Stable in-phase/quadrature (I/Q) generator method and apparatus |
摘要 |
A method for generating an in-phase (I) output signal and a quadrature-phase (Q) output signal from an input signal reduces phase error in the I/Q generator by delaying-and-doubling an input signal to produce a Q output signal and delaying the input signal twice and subtracting the same from the input signal to produce an I output signal. The I/Q generator includes a first 90°-phase delay circuit receiving an input signal and outputting an intermediate Q signal; a second 90°-phase delay circuit receiving the intermediate Q signal and producing an intermediate I signal. It also includes a signal doubler receiving the intermediate Q signal and producing a Q output signal of twice the amplitude of the input signal at a 90° phase angle. Finally, the generator includes a signal differencer receiving the input signal and the intermediate I signal and producing an I output signal of substantially twice the amplitude of the input signal at a 0° phase angle. The first and second delay circuits need only be substantially matched with one another to render the I/Q generator amplitude and phase stable over a broad range of manufacturing process, operating temperature and input signal frequency variation.
